Output e957141c314f084e0794e69df688268549ece4b43c1d6e23be2e6ef3f90e6900:0

value
26148780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e42293d439ee0e0ba34b2a3cd94c238682b565 OP_EQUALVERIFY OP_CHECKSIG
address
1DCxAcio4ybRzd8NZrCCqia4PwjTxeFX66
transaction
e957141c314f084e0794e69df688268549ece4b43c1d6e23be2e6ef3f90e6900
spent
true